Just days before their exhibition opener Vanderbilt basketball took a big blow with the suspension of guard Dai-Jon Parker.
Parker was suspended indefinitely for a violation of Vanderbilt's non-academic team policy.
"Dai-Jon failed to uphold the high standard that we expect of a Vanderbilt basketball player and will be disciplined accordingly," said head coach Kevin Stallings.
Parker played 11 minutes a game as a freshman averaging just under two points a game last season.
Vanderbilt says there will be no other comments on the suspension.
